Aamal Company Initiates Negotiations to Acquire Hepworth PME Qatar

Doha, June 18 (QNA) - Aamal Company Q.P.S.C. (Aamal) announced that it has commenced negotiations to acquire Hepworth PME Qatar W.L.L.

It should be noted that the ownership of the target company is split between a related party and an unrelated party, and that the acquisition will be through one of Aamal Company's subsidiaries, Aamal said in a statement published on the Qatar Stock Exchange website on Wednesday.

This potential acquisition aligns with Aamal's strategic objective to expand its industrial manufacturing segment, enhancing its product portfolio and market presence in line with Qatar's National Vision 2030, the statement said.

Established in 2001, Aamal has been listed on the Qatar Stock Exchange since December 2007. Its operations are widely diversified and comprise 32 active business units (subsidiaries and joint ventures) with market leading positions in the key industrial, retail, property, managed services, and medical equipment and pharmaceutical sectors, thereby offering investors a high quality and balanced exposure to Qatar's wider economic growth and development.

Established in 2003, Hepworth PME Qatar is a leading manufacturer and supplier of high-quality thermoplastic piping systems, serving Qatar's building and construction, civil engineering, and industrial sectors.

The Company offers comprehensive piping solutions, including pipes, fittings, valves, pumps, measurement and control systems, and jointing equipment and accessories. (QNA)
